The seminar is part of the Cairo governorate’s efforts to raise awareness about the importance of the initiative and promote some proposed projects from participating parties. It discussed the initiative’s objectives, criteria, requirements for participation, and targeted categories.
Moreover, the seminar shed light on the initiative’s expected effect on the local society, tackling climate change, and using technology in application.
Earlier, Cairo Governor Khaled Abdel Aal has called on individuals, companies, and institutions to participate in the smart green projects initiative and register via the initiative’s website from August 21 to September 7.
Abdel Aal also asserted that the initiative comes in line with the state’s efforts to achieve sustainable development goals and implement Egypt’s strategy 2030 to improve the quality of life for future generations.
